TOPICON Product Vulnerability Disclosure Policy

At TOPICON HK Limited, we prioritize security across our hardware platforms, customized Android operating systems, firmware, and connected services. We encourage security researchers and customers to report potential security vulnerabilities found in TOPICON products.

1. Scope of Products Covered

This disclosure program applies to security issues identified in:

Hardware & DevicesTOPICON Android Rugged Tablets
Firmware & OSCustom Android OS builds and firmware update mechanisms (OTA)
Software & Web PortalsTOPICON MDM and the official website (www.topicon.hk)

2. How to Report a Product Vulnerability

If you identify a security flaw in a TOPICON device or firmware, submit a detailed report to our engineering and security team:

Email: sales@topicon.hk

Subject: [Product Vulnerability Report] - [Short Description]

Required Details in Your Report

To assist our team in reproducing and patching the flaw, please include:

1. Target Hardware/OSDevice model, serial number, Android version, build/firmware version.
2. Vulnerability TypePrivilege Escalation, Bootloader Bypass, ADB/Debug Port Exposure, etc.
3. Reproduction StepsStep-by-step instructions, logs, or PoC code.
4. Impact AssessmentPotential risk, such as unauthorized access or device compromise.

3. Security Guidelines & Responsible Testing

To ensure safety during vulnerability research, especially when testing vehicle-mounted or fleet hardware, please adhere to these rules:

Rules of Engagement

Do Not Test on Active Vehicles

Always test on bench units or non-operational environments.

Avoid Physical Harm or Data Loss

No bricking or overwriting customer data without authorization.

Keep Disclosures Private

Allow time for patches before public release.

Prohibited Testing Actions

Do not conduct DoS attacks on infrastructure
Do not attempt social engineering or phishing
Do not distribute physical exploits without control

4. Triage & Remediation Timeline

Our engineering team handles product-level reports through a structured remediation workflow:

Phase
Target Timeline
Action
1. Initial Acknowledgment
Within 48 hours
Receipt confirmation and case assignment.
2. Technical Evaluation
Within 5 business days
Reproduce findings on target hardware.
3. Patch Development
Priority-Based
Security patch integrated into OS/OTA.
4. Customer Notification
Post-Fix
Distributed to affected clients and partners.

5. Recognition & Collaboration

Credit We will publicly credit researchers with their permission in advisories and patch notes.
Enterprise Coordination If vulnerabilities affect third-party chipsets or AOSP, we coordinate disclosure with upstream vendors.
